16 Example Sentences Showcasing the Meaning of 'Bootlicker'

The cunning diplomat skillfully disguised himself as a bootlicker to gain the ambassador's trust.

The chef dismissed the bootlicker's compliments, recognizing insincere flattery about the new recipe.

Bootlickers in the courtroom often attempt to gain favor with the judge for personal gain.

The corporate bootlicker ingratiated himself with the CEO, hoping for favorable decisions.

The historical novel portrayed a character as a bootlicker who sought royal favor in the medieval court.

The savvy politician could easily identify a bootlicker among the supporters in the campaign.

Despite being a bootlicker, she failed to secure the coveted position due to lack of genuine skills.

In the corporate world, Mark became a bootlicker, constantly praising his boss even for questionable decisions.

The teacher noticed the student's bootlicker behavior as he always volunteered to do extra tasks to gain favor.

Despite being a bootlicker, Sarah found herself overlooked for promotions at the office.

The politician surrounded himself with bootlickers who never dared to question his policies.

The celebrity's entourage was filled with bootlickers who hung on to every word she said.

The bootlicker's constant agreement with the supervisor became irritating to the rest of the team.

Jane distanced herself from the bootlicker in her friend group, preferring genuine relationships.

The bootlicker's insincere compliments failed to earn him the trust of his colleagues.

The coach was disappointed to discover a bootlicker among the team members who undermined team spirit.
